Biscoff Cupcake Ingredients
For the Cupcake Batter
• Granulated Sugar – Adds sweetness; for deeper flavor, try using brown sugar.
• Dark Brown Sugar – Contributes moisture and a hint of molasses flavor.
• All-Purpose Flour – Provides structure; substitute with gluten-free flour if needed.
• Baking Powder – Acts as a leavening agent for a delightful rise; make sure it’s fresh.
• Baking Soda – Offers additional leavening; can be replaced with more baking powder.
• Salt – Balances sweetness and enhances flavor.
• Biscoff Spread – Infuses unique flavor and moisture; cookie butter is a great substitute.
• Sour Cream – Adds moisture and tang; Greek yogurt can be used for a lighter option.
• Whole Milk – Contributes to batter consistency; switch to almond or oat milk for dairy-free.
• Vegetable Oil – Keeps the cupcakes moist; melted coconut oil works well as a substitute.
• Large Eggs – Bind ingredients together and add richness; replace with flaxseed meal for a vegan option.
• Vanilla Extract – Enhances overall flavor; opt for pure vanilla for the best results.
For the Buttercream Frosting
• Butter – Provides creaminess; you can use shortening for a firmer frosting texture.
• Powdered Sugar – Sweetens and thickens the frosting; ensure it’s sifted for smoothness.
• Whole Milk – Softens the consistency; adjust quantity to achieve your desired texture.
• Biscoff Spread (for Topping) – Adds an extra layer of Biscoff flavor; warm it for easier drizzling.
For Garnishing
• Biscoff Cookies – Crumble for texture contrast and an extra flavor boost.

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Biscoff Cupcakes
Step 1: Preheat the Oven and Prepare the Pan
Begin by preheating your oven to 160ºC (320ºF). While it’s warming up, grab a 12-cup cupcake pan and line it with your favorite cupcake liners. This will ensure your Biscoff cupcakes release easily once baked and will make for a pretty presentation.
Step 2: Whisk the Dry Ingredients
In a large mixing bowl, whisk together granulated sugar, dark brown sugar, all-purpose flour, baking powder, baking soda, and salt. This step is crucial for evenly distributing the leavening agents and flavors throughout the mixture. Aim for a consistent blend that appears light and well-combined, setting the stage for airy cupcakes.
Step 3: Combine the Wet Ingredients
In a separate bowl, mix the wet ingredients: sour cream, Biscoff spread, whole milk, vegetable oil, large eggs, and vanilla extract. Use a whisk or an electric mixer on low speed until the mixture is smooth and creamy. This will add moisture and richness to your cupcakes that perfectly complements the Biscoff flavor.
Step 4: Mix Wet into Dry Ingredients
Carefully pour the wet mixture into the bowl with the dry ingredients. Gently fold them together using a spatula until just combined—be cautious not to overmix. You should see no lumps left in the batter, and it should be slightly thick yet pourable, ready for your lined cupcake pan.
Step 5: Fill the Cupcake Liners
Using a scoop or a spoon, evenly divide the cupcake batter among the prepared cupcake liners, filling each about two-thirds full. This allows enough space for your Biscoff cupcakes to rise beautifully without overflowing. Aim for a level fill to ensure uniform baking.
Step 6: Bake to Perfection
Place the cupcake pan in your preheated oven and bake for 20-23 minutes. Keep an eye on them; they’re ready when a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ean or with a few moist crumbs attached. Enjoy the delightful aroma filling your kitchen as they bake to golden perfection.
Step 7: Cool the Cupcakes
Once baked, remove the pan from the oven and let the cupcakes cool in the pan for about 5 minutes. Then, gently transfer them to a wire rack to cool completely. This cooling process is crucial for maintaining the fluffy texture of your Biscoff cupcakes so they hold up well when frosted.
Step 8: Prepare the Buttercream Frosting
While the cupcakes cool, beat the softened butter in a mixing bowl until light and fluffy. Gradually add the Biscoff spread, mixing until well combined. The result should be a rich, creamy frosting ready to adhere beautifully to your Biscoff cupcakes.
Step 9: Add Sugar and Milk to the Frosting
Slowly incorporate the sifted powdered sugar, whole milk, and a splash of vanilla extract into the butter mixture. Beat on low speed initially to avoid a sugar cloud, then increase to medium speed until the frosting reaches a smooth, spreadable consistency. This fluffy frosting will perfectly complement your Biscoff treats.
Step 10: Frost the Cupcakes
Once the cupcakes are completely cool, pipe the luscious Biscoff buttercream frosting onto each cupcake. Use a star or round piping tip for an attractive finish. Remember, the more frosting, the better! This decadent layer will provide a beautiful contrast to the moist cupcakes.
Step 11: Drizzle with Extra Biscoff
If desired, warm a small portion of Biscoff spread in the microwave until it’s pourable. Drizzle it over the frosted cupcakes for an added touch of richness and presentation. This extra layer of indulgence takes your Biscoff cupcakes to the next level.
Step 12: Garnish and Serve
For the final touch, crumble some Biscoff cookies on top of the frosted cupcakes for a delightful texture and additional flavor. Now, your beautifully crafted Biscoff cupcakes are ready to be enjoyed, whether at a gathering or as a personal treat for yourself.

How to Store and Freeze Biscoff Cupcakes
- Room Temperature: Unfrosted Biscoff cupcakes can be kept at room temperature for up to 2 days. Store them in an airtight container to maintain moisture and prevent drying out.
- Fridge: If frosted, enjoy your Biscoff cupcakes within 1-2 days at room temperature. However, they can be refrigerated for about a week—keep them in an airtight container to preserve flavor and texture.
- Freezer: To extend their shelf life, freeze the unfrosted Biscoff cupcakes for up to 3 months. Wrap them tightly in plastic wrap and place them in a freezer-safe bag or container.
- Reheating: To enjoy frozen cupcakes, simply thaw them in the fridge overnight. For a warm treat, pop them in the microwave for a few seconds after thawing.

Make Ahead Options
These dreamy Biscoff cupcakes are a fantastic choice for meal prep enthusiasts! You can prepare the cupcake batter and refrigerate it up to 24 hours in advance, ensuring you keep it tightly covered to prevent drying out. Alternatively, bake the cupcakes up to 3 days ahead of time and store them unfrosted in an airtight container at room temperature. When you’re ready to serve, simply whip up the Biscoff buttercream frosting and pipe it onto the cooled cupcakes, adding the drizzle of melted Biscoff spread right before serving. This method maintains the freshness and ensures that your Biscoff cupcakes are just as delicious as if freshly made!
Expert Tips for Biscoff Cupcakes
- Room Temperature Ingredients: Ensure all batter ingredients, especially eggs and dairy, are at room temperature for better emulsification and fluffiness in your Biscoff cupcakes.
- Mixing Caution: Avoid overmixing your batter, which can lead to dense and heavy cupcakes. Stir until just combined for a lighter texture.
- Cooling Time: Allow cupcakes to cool completely before frosting. This helps prevent the buttercream from melting and ensures a perfect finish.
- Optimal Measuring: Use a kitchen scale for measuring flour accurately rather than scooping directly from the bag, which can compact the flour and affect the cupcakes’ rise.
- Frosting Options: Experiment with additional flavors in your frosting, like a splash of almond extract or sea salt, for a unique twist to your Biscoff cupcakes.

Biscoff Cupcakes Recipe FAQs
What is the best way to select Biscoff spread?
When choosing Biscoff spread, look for a jar that is fresh and has a smooth consistency, without separating into oil and solids. This ensures a creamy texture for your cupcakes. If you notice dark spots or any unusual smell, it’s best to avoid that jar and opt for a new one.
How should I store my Biscoff cupcakes?
Unfrosted Biscoff cupcakes can be stored at room temperature for up to 2 days in an airtight container. If frosted, consume within 1-2 days for optimum taste and texture, but you can refrigerate them for about a week. Make sure they’re also in an airtight container to prevent any drying out or absorbing unwanted odors.
Can I freeze Biscoff cupcakes, and if so, how?
Absolutely! To freeze your Biscoff cupcakes, first allow them to cool completely. Wrap them tightly in plastic wrap, ensuring every surface is covered, to avoid freezer burn. Place wrapped cupcakes in a freezer-safe bag or container. They can last for up to 3 months in the freezer. When ready to enjoy, simply thaw in the fridge overnight, or microwave briefly for a warm treat.
What should I do if my cupcakes sink in the middle?
If your cupcakes sink in the center, it could be due to underbaking or too much leavening agent. Always check the freshness of your baking powder and baking soda before use. Additionally, make sure to follow the baking time closely and do a toothpick test to ensure they’re done before removing them from the oven.
Are these Biscoff cupcakes suitable for people with allergies?
These Biscoff cupcakes contain eggs, dairy, and gluten ingredients, but there are easy modifications for dietary restrictions. Use flaxseed meal as an egg replacement (1 tbsp flaxseed meal + 2.5 tbsp water) for a vegan option, almond or oat milk for a dairy-free version, and gluten-free flour instead of all-purpose flour if needed. Always double-check your Biscoff spread, as some brands may contain nut allergens.
